Delete Account
You can permanently delete your Show My Stage account at any time. Deletion removes your login, profile, and the personal data tied to your account. It cannot be undone — there is no “undo delete” or restore from backup for a deleted account.
This is the same erasure path used for privacy requests (right to erasure) and App Store account-deletion requirements.
How to delete your account
On the web
- Sign in and open Settings
- Go to the Delete account section
- Confirm with either:
- Your password (if you use email and password), or
- Your account email (typical for Google / social sign-in)
- Check the acknowledgment that deletion is permanent
- Confirm in the browser dialog, then choose Delete my account
When deletion succeeds, you are signed out and returned to the home page.
In the mobile app
- Open Settings (from your profile)
- Tap Delete my account
- Confirm that you understand the action is permanent
- Enter your password or confirm your account email
- Tap Permanently delete account
You’ll see a confirmation that your account and associated data have been removed, and you’ll be signed out.
What gets deleted
Deleting your account removes (or permanently clears) data that belongs to you, including:
| Area | What happens |
|---|---|
| Account & login | Email/phone credentials, sessions, 2FA codes, and magic-link tokens |
| Artist / organizer profile | Profile content, pricing packages, availability, public slug, featured slots |
| Search & discovery | Your profile is removed from AI / vector search embeddings |
| Social | Reviews, comments, and follows you created; reviews/comments/follows on your profile |
| Events you created | Events you own are removed (including lineup, open-call apps, planner tasks, and related event chat for those events) |
| Events you’re attending | Your RSVPs are removed |
| Private guest lists | Phone invites you created, and invite rows that match your verified phone number |
| Inbox & messages | Thread participation and messages tied to your user (booking, nomination, contact, and inbox email records) |
| Nominations | Invite/vouch records where you are the nominee; nominations you sent as nominator are also cleared with the account |
| Notifications | In-app notifications sent to you |
| Vendor / venue reviews you wrote | Removed with the account |
Push tokens stored on the account are removed with the user record.
What is not wiped (and why)
Some rows are unclaimed or anonymized instead of hard-deleted, so other people’s events and curated catalog data stay intact:
| Area | What happens |
|---|---|
| Venues you claimed | The venue listing stays in the catalog but is no longer tied to your account (unclaimed) |
| Vendor profiles you owned | Same pattern — the listing can remain as unclaimed; collaborator access you granted is cleared |
| Tags / cancel attribution on other people’s events | Creator attribution may be cleared (SET NULL) rather than deleting someone else’s surviving event |
| Survey responses | Anonymous survey submissions are not linked by user id; they are not part of the account delete path |
| Deletion audit log | Show My Stage keeps a non-identifying record that a deletion happened (who performed it if an admin, when, and high-level counts) — not your email, user id, or name |
If you organized private events with a phone guest list, deleting your account also removes invite rows you created so guest phone numbers don’t linger under your organizer identity. Invitees who delete their account have invite rows matching their phone removed so they don’t stay on someone else’s allowlist.
Business profiles (important)
If you are the sole owner of a business profile, account deletion is blocked until you transfer ownership to someone else.
You’ll see a message like: you can’t delete while you’re the sole owner of one or more businesses — transfer ownership first (on the web), then try again.
Self-serve and admin delete both use this guard by default. Maintenance tooling used by the team may cascade-delete sole-owned businesses when doing a full purge; that is not what you get from Settings.
After deletion
- You cannot sign in with that account again
- Your public profile and slug stop working
- Other users no longer see you as a follower, reviewer, or lineup artist on removed data
- If you want to use Show My Stage again, you’ll need to register a new account
Asking an admin to delete for you
If you can’t access Settings (lost credentials, locked out, etc.), contact support or an admin. Admins can delete accounts from the admin tools. The same full cleanup runs — profile, embeddings, RSVPs, private-event invites, sessions, and the rest.
Ops may also use a command-line delete script in maintenance scenarios; it uses the same deletion service as Settings and the admin UI (no separate “partial delete” path).
Frequently asked questions
Can I undo a delete?
No. Deletion is permanent. Export anything you need (portfolio links, contacts, event notes) before you confirm.
Do I need a password if I signed up with Google?
No. Confirm your account email instead (or phone, when the API accepts phone confirmation for phone-first accounts).
What if I’m on a business team but not the sole owner?
Your personal account can be deleted. Memberships tied to your user are cleared. The business profile itself stays with the remaining owners.
Will my private event guests still be able to RSVP after I delete?
Events you created are removed with your account, so those guest links and lists go away with the event. If you only appeared as a guest (invitee) on someone else’s private event, your RSVP and matching phone invite are removed; the event itself remains for the organizer.
Is my phone number kept on guest lists after I delete?
No. Invite rows that match your verified phone are removed as part of deletion.
Do you keep a record that I deleted my account?
Only a privacy-safe audit entry: that a deletion occurred, roughly what categories of data were removed (counts), and whether an admin or you initiated it. It does not store your email or user id.
